Understanding Inground Pool Costs

An understanding of the costs associated with an inground pool is vital for making plans and budgets for this major home improvement. The price associated with an inground pool is determined by a variety of factors, including the size, materials, locations, and other amenities like lighting and heating. The costs can vary between $20,000 and even $100,000. Concrete pools are typically towards the top of the spectrum, while vinyl-lined pools are typically less expensive. The location also plays an important role in the process, since labor and material costs differ widely across regions. With a thorough knowledge of these aspects homeowners can plan their pool building project with realistic expectations, and stay clear of financial surprises. A professional pool builder to provide an accurate estimate is an ideal first step.

Choosing the Perfect Pool Design

Picking the right pool design is a crucial aspect of your project for an inground pool that requires careful consideration of different factors like the intended usage of the pool and space availability, the terrain of the site and your own personal style. The style will reflect your style of living regardless of whether it's a basic rectangular pool designed to swim laps in or a luxurious area with water features that can be used to enjoy. Think about the pool's integration into the surrounding landscape as well as other outdoor living areas. The design should also be in line with the local laws in addition to safety regulations. The help of professionals can transform your ideas into a practical, appealing and a safe design.
